Loma Linda University Students Testing Wastewater for COVID-19

Faculty and students from Loma Linda University School of Public Health have been monitoring possible COVID-19 exposure by testing wastewater on the school campus in Loma Linda, California, United States.
Ryan Sinclair, professor in the School of Public Health, has applied Wastewater Based Epidemiology (WBE) as an innovative method of surveillance. Wastewater monitoring has been used historically to track enteric viruses and other pathogens, including the poliovirus vaccine and wildtype strains, norovirus, and others, and drugs such as opioids, but at generally smaller scales.
The WBE method has been shown to provide a four- to ten-day early warning on impending COVID-19 outbreaks. Through this method, Sinclair and his team of students can detect a single infected individual among hundreds of dorm students. ....

High-throughput sequencing could allow detection of new SARS-CoV-2 variants in wastewater
As new variants emerge of sever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2), the pathogen causing the current coronavirus disease 2019 (COVID-19) pandemic, continue to circulate, early identification and sequencing have become a necessary part of research in this area. This virus is known to be shed from the nose, the lungs, the saliva, urine, and feces.
A new study, published on the
medRxiv preprint server, reports the use of metagenomics to detect the virus from wastewater samples, indicating community-level circulating variants that are not yet identified or are present in very low proportions on clinical databases. ....

Hear and everywhere: Norwich's Wastewater-Based Epidemiology Initiative heralded on radio


Support from university community, standout students help project thrive, co-director Tara Kulkarni says
As Norwich University, and the rest of the country, wait for COVID-19 vaccinations to arrive, the interdisciplinary Wastewater-Based Epidemiology Initiative team keeps working to keep campus healthy in the interim, gathering on-campus samples and searching for genetic tracers of the novel coronavirus.
To spread the word, civil and environmental engineering professor Tara Kulkarni, on Tuesday explained the initiative on Waterbury, Vermont, radio station WDEV’s “Vermont Viewpoint” program.
